Java-01 语言基础

Java-01 语言基础

ID:43928188

大小:840.60 KB

页数:85页

时间:2019-10-16

Java-01 语言基础_第1页
Java-01 语言基础_第2页
Java-01 语言基础_第3页
Java-01 语言基础_第4页
Java-01 语言基础_第5页
资源描述:

《Java-01 语言基础》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、Java语言基础程序结构语句规则控制结构数据类型Java的程序结构JavaApplicationJavaApplication基本结构import语句class{publicstaticvoidmain(String[]args){}}主类名称方法体JavaAppletJavaApplet基本结构importjava.applet.*;importjava.awt.*;classextendsApplet{}类名称静态属性和方法JavaApplet工作原理www服务器www服务器www浏览器请求HTML文件下载HTM

2、L文件请求Applet字节码下载Applet字节码解释执行Applet字节码HTML文件嵌入Applet标记相关参数

3、位为象素。[alt=alternate_text]:表示用来显示这是一个applet的标记。[name=applet_name]:applet实例名,并发运行的applet在浏览器环境中通过名字进行相互通信。[align=alignment]:小应用程序的对齐方式。[vspace=vertical_pixel_space]:设置Applet的上下边界高度。[hspace=horizontal_pixel_space]:设置Applet的左右边界高度。[]

4、:给applet传参数和参数值。……

JavaApplet运行方法浏览器运行任意浏览器打开嵌入JavaApplet类的HTML文件appletviewerappletviewerDemo.htmlappletviewerDemo.java注意://JavaApplication详细解释导入Java类库类HelloWorld的定义Main方法的定义JavaApplication详细解释import:表示所有的类名都被

5、导入。只引用程序中用到的类名编译效率会更高导入所有类名存在一定的风险mainpublic:全局访问static:静态方法,即使不存在该类对象也可以是该方法void:无返回值Java的语法规则Java编写基本规则Java区分大小写;类定义不能嵌套;一个程序中可以有一个或多个类,只能有一个主类(public类);源程序文件名=主类名+.java;类名中不能有空格Java的分隔符注释:/*注释部分*//**注释部分*///注释部分空白符分隔符:包括空格、回车、换行和制表符(Tab键)。普通分隔符:具有确定的语法含义,不能用

6、错。{}大括号,定义类体、方法体、复合语句和数组的初始化。;分号,语句结束标志。,逗号,分隔方法的参数,分隔变量说明的各个变量。:冒号,用于语句标号。Java程序的基本输入输出JavaApplication字符界面:利用System.in和System.out.print、System.out.println输入输出图形用户界面:GUI输出,形如普通Window程序JavaApplet输入:利用GUI的控件接收用户信息输出:利用GUI输出结果Application字符界面Application图形界面Applet简单

7、图形输出数据类型基本数据类型(primitivetype)复合数据类型数组类型(arraytype)类(classtype)接口类型(interfacetype)Java数据结构基本数据类型整型字节型byte短整型short整型int长整型long浮点型单精度float双精度double逻辑型字符型引用数据类型数组类接口基本数据类型数据类型关键字占用位数缺省数值取值范围布尔型boolean8falsetrue,false字符型char16‘u0000’‘u0000’~‘uFFFF’字节型byte80-128~1

8、27短整型short160-32768~32767整型int320-2147483648~2147483647长整型long640-9223372036854775808~9223372036854775807浮点型float320.0F1.40129846432481707e-45~3.40282346638528860e+38双精度型dou

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。